For investors and travellers planning a trip to Romania, Tarom offers exceptional connections to Bucharest. The airline was established in Romania in 1954 and has implemented the highest international standards. It became a member of the International Air Transport Association (IATA) in 1993, the Association of European Airlines in 2000, and the SkyTeam Alliance in 2010. Through the SkyTeam Alliance, for example, Tarom offers access to an extensive global network with more destinations, frequencies and connectivity than ever before.

Madalina Mezei, General Manager of Tarom in Belgium and the Netherlands, explains that Tarom has joined the Air France-KLM Flying Blue loyalty programme, which gives members the chance to earn and spend miles with flights on any SkyTeam-member airline. Moreover, travellers can use their frequent-flyer miles for life if they fly at least every 20 months. The programme includes upgrades, flight awards, baggage bonuses and special services from a wide range of partners.

Tarom’s home base is Henri Coandă International Airport in Bucharest. Tarom operates flights on 36 routes, seven of them domestic. This year Tarom added new flights between Bucharest and Stockholm and Bucharest and Moscow, as well as flights connecting Iasi and Tel Aviv and Iasi and Milano.

In Belgium, Tarom’s one of the best destination in western Europe, the airline partners with Brussels Airlines. Madalina Mezei says, “Around 40% of our passengers are travelling for business, and we will continue to attract business travellers through our flight schedules and our offering of two daily flights between Bucharest and Brussels. Our CEO is Belgian and we have many regular passengers who are connected to EU institutions in Brussels.”

High customer satisfaction

Madalina Mezei points out that recent surveys demonstrate Tarom’s success with satisfying its customers: 94% of travellers surveyed noted that Tarom is their first-choice airline, while 96% said that they recommend Tarom to other travellers. All praised the airline’s safety record, punctuality, programmes tailored to passengers’ needs, superior connections between destinations, attractive prices and experienced pilots. At the Romania Excellence Awards in May 2013, Tarom was named tourism airline of the year for the second year in a row.
